Earlier this month in the Philippines, a group of cyclists were pedaling across a bridge when a faint, desperate sound made them hit their brakes. The strange noises were coming from a plain cardboard box, left carelessly on the side of the road. Curious and concerned, the bikers approached — and what they saw made their hearts sink.
Inside the box were nine tiny puppies, huddled together, abandoned and crying for help. Without a second thought, the cyclists rushed to get assistance, quickly contacting Pawssion Project, a local rescue group known for never turning away from an animal in need.

When founder Malou Perez arrived, her emotions were mixed — heartbreak at the cruelty these puppies endured, and gratitude that fate allowed them to be found just in time. “We are always heartbroken,” Perez said, “but also thankful for the chance to save them, especially since they were already within our reach.”
Though Pawssion Project is already stretched thin, caring for over 600 rescued animals across two shelters, Perez couldn’t ignore these fragile lives. The team scooped up the pups and brought them to safety.
At the rescue center, the puppies received bottle feedings, warm baths, and gentle flea removal. For the first time, they felt safe. As days passed, their eyes slowly opened to the world, sparking pure joy among the volunteers who had given them a second chance.
“It’s always one of the most rewarding feelings,” Perez shared.

Now, the puppies are thriving — playing with toys, wagging their tiny tails, and waiting for the moment they’ll each find a loving home. Perez and her team are determined to place them with families who will treasure them, and perhaps even keep some siblings together.
“These babies deserve the best homes,” Perez said. “And we’ll make sure they get just that.”
Safe at last, the nine little voices that once cried from a cardboard box now tell a story of hope, rescue, and the kindness of strangers who chose to stop and listen.
